Swiss beauty brand, Valmont introduces PRIMARY, the company’s first microbiome-balancing skincare collection.

Formulated around prebiotics and probiotics, PRIMARY was created to fortify and promote a stable balance in the skin’s ecosystem and is designed to be used on its own or easily incorporated into any skincare routine.

The range features five products, all of which include three key ingredients that work both individually and in synergy with each other to enrich and strengthen the epidermis.

The first product, PRIMARY Veil, is a prepping mist applied after toning, that restores the skin with its milky emulsion enriched with lithium, that soothes the skin and makes it more receptive to subsequent steps in your skincare routine.

Next is PRIMARY Solution, a targeted blemish treatment with an antimicrobial peptide booster that alleviates minor imperfections while making them less visible.

PRIMARY Serum, with its active ingredients designed to regulate microcirculation, is claimed to offer a fast and effective solution for anyone suffering from redness.

PRIMARY Cream rapidly soothes irritation and reduces tightness with its fine, emollient texture while PRIMARY Pomade with passion fruit extract, mimosa wax, shea butter, jojoba esters, carrot and evening primrose oil is a next-generation balm created to provide intense nourishment that penetrates deep into the epidermis.

Valmont CEO, Sophie Guillon: “PRIMARY reflects my perception of contemporary cosmetics: smart, genderless and ageless. This collection is inspired by the healthy lifestyle we all strive for and integrates research led by prominent Californian doctors which upholds that unhealthy skin looks 10 years older.

“The five products in the collection should be used in your daily routine to provide the skin with fundamental ingredients to stay healthy.

"Even though we're facing difficult times due to COVID-19, we decided to maintain this launch, as we want to stay positive and contribute to the financial wellbeing of our global spa and retail partners.”

For the first time, Valmont is proud to incorporate the UltraHigh Temperature (UHT)

sterilisation procedure into select products within the new PRIMARY collection. UHT’spioneering technology is an entirely natural process that uses only heat to eliminate all

micro-organisms without altering the formula.

For the launch of PRIMARY, Valmont continues its philanthropic partnership with OneDrop Foundation for the fifth year in a row.

Created in 2007, One Drop’s mission ensures sustainable access to safe water and

sanitation for the world’s most vulnerable communities. During the first three months of the PRIMARY launch, Valmont will donate US$5 to One Drop for every product sold within the PRIMARY collection.
